Output 7111696cac02291d955e2aab33b3fd81a0c7b1e01c2bed36b1c8968c3a28041a:128

value
3083000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d23cacff37edf63ceced83776b3d9ffed58e3d1 OP_EQUAL
address
3MrJ8ptGnRoStdHYMJyEGJConj3jrMP9FE
transaction
7111696cac02291d955e2aab33b3fd81a0c7b1e01c2bed36b1c8968c3a28041a
spent
true